Sponsor Thank You: Privateer Press
November 20, 2012 at 02:00 AM PST
Posted by Ashton

Privateer Press, the award-winning publishers of No Quarter Magazine and the explosively popular Warmachine and Hordes tabletop miniature game lines has joined Desert Bus as a sponsor this year!

Privateer has been a driving force in tabletop gaming since it released The Iron Kingdoms to critical acclaim and industry awards in 2001. Over the next few years they hit two more out of the park with the steampunk inspired Warmachine in 2003 and the feral, monstrous Hoardes in 2006, and has continued to expand their existing game lines and produce other games of immersive, breathtaking quality like their new role playing release, Five Fingers: Port of Deceit.

It’s an exciting time to be a player of Privateer’s games and that excitement is coming to you with a whole horde of swag from this awesome company.

Sponsor Thank You: Paizo
November 20, 2012 at 12:00 AM PST
Posted by Ashton

One of the biggest pen and paper RPG companies in the world Paizo started developing content for the Dungeons and Dragons system a decade ago. Since then they’ve launched their popular Pathfinder tabletop adventure game, supporting it with rule books, maps, miniatures, and even comics. If you’re interested in fantasy gaming Pathfinder will have something to satisfy you, while if you prefer to enjoy your fantasy adventures in a solitary manner you can enjoy the works published by Paizo’s Planet Stories fiction imprint.

Call In: Bill Corbett
November 19, 2012 at 10:00 PM PST
Posted by Ashton

Prepare yourselves: Bill Corbett is calling in this morning at 9AM!

This is an amazing surprise for Desert Bus as Bill is a legend in the geek comedy world! He used to write for Mystery Science Theatre 3000 and also provided the voice of Crow 2.0 as well as various other characters! He’s also a performer and writer for Rifftrax, a hilarious mock-fest where Bill and his peers rip apart bad movies in the style of an in-movie commentary.
